概括
这项研究适应了基于正念的干预 (BREATHE-T1D) 对患有1型糖尿病 (T1D) 的青少年经历负面影响. 定性反确保了干预对这个人群具有相关性和意义.

背景情况:
- 患有1型糖尿病 (T1D) 的青少年经常经历负面影响.
- 负面影响可以对糖尿病自我管理和结果产生负面影响,可能是通过与压力相关的行为,如饮食失调.
研究的目的:
- 描述针对患有T1D和负面影响的青少年的适应性正念干预 (MBI) 的开发和设计.
- 概述这个定制干预措施的试点可行性试验的协议,命名为BREATHE-T1D.
主要方法:
- 通过与利益相关者和参与者进行定性访谈,反复调整了BREATHE-T1D干预措施.
- 对干预和控制课程进行了调整.
- 该研究采用了试点可行性试验设计.
主要成果:
- 质量反是调整MBI以满足T1D青少年的特定需求的重要组成部分.
- 代适应过程确保了干预的相关性和意义.
结论:
- 使用代,定性方法对于开发针对特定人群的相关和有意义的干预措施至关重要.
- 这种方法对于成功适应MBI的青少年T1D经历负面影响至关重要.
